Opinion

Appeal from D. C. W. D. Tex. [Probable jurisdiction noted, 409 U. S. 840.] Motion of appellees for additional time and for permission for more than one counsel to argue granted. Fifteen additional minutes allotted to both appellees and appellants for that purpose.
